Foros del Web » Programando para Internet » Javascript »

pausar proceso

Estas en el tema de pausar proceso en el foro de Javascript en Foros del Web. Hola, cómo puedo hacer una pausa en mi página si que el rendimiento del servidor se vea afectado? Es decir, puedo hacer una pausa de ...
  #1 (permalink)  
Antiguo 07/05/2004, 07:50
Avatar de parentesys  
Fecha de Ingreso: octubre-2003
Ubicación: Madrid
Mensajes: 235
Antigüedad: 21 años, 1 mes
Puntos: 0
pausar proceso

Hola,

cómo puedo hacer una pausa en mi página si que el rendimiento del servidor se vea afectado? Es decir, puedo hacer una pausa de un determinado tiempo en mi página sin que se pare el servidor? He probado creando un bucle de este modo

for(x=1; x<1000000; x++) {

}

pero se me ralentiza el servidor, yo lo que quiero es que la página en el cliente haga una pausa...


Algo así como una funcion Pause()

Gracias
__________________
Administrador de :
givemefun.net
givemefun.org
  #2 (permalink)  
Antiguo 25/05/2004, 16:13
Avatar de KarlanKas
Moderador extraterrestre
 
Fecha de Ingreso: diciembre-2001
Ubicación: Madrid
Mensajes: 6.987
Antigüedad: 22 años, 11 meses
Puntos: 61
Puedes poner:

setTimeout("alert('ya!')",500)

siendo 500 el número de milisegundos que quieres que espere.
__________________
Cómo escribir

No hay pregunta tonta, sino tonto que quiere seguir en la ignorancia.
  #3 (permalink)  
Antiguo 26/05/2004, 02:04
Avatar de parentesys  
Fecha de Ingreso: octubre-2003
Ubicación: Madrid
Mensajes: 235
Antigüedad: 21 años, 1 mes
Puntos: 0
esto no hace una pausa, te para directamente la ejecución hasta que pulsas el botón aceptar del alert


gracias de todas formas
__________________
Administrador de :
givemefun.net
givemefun.org
  #4 (permalink)  
Antiguo 26/05/2004, 05:06
Avatar de KarlanKas
Moderador extraterrestre
 
Fecha de Ingreso: diciembre-2001
Ubicación: Madrid
Mensajes: 6.987
Antigüedad: 22 años, 11 meses
Puntos: 61
Vamos a ver, te he puesto el alert como podía haberte puesto otra cosa.

Lo que hace es, pasado el tiempo que pones a la derecha, te ejecuta el código que pongas. Si es una function pues te la ejecuta pasado el tiempo que pones.

__________________
Cómo escribir

No hay pregunta tonta, sino tonto que quiere seguir en la ignorancia.
  #5 (permalink)  
Antiguo 26/05/2004, 05:18
Avatar de parentesys  
Fecha de Ingreso: octubre-2003
Ubicación: Madrid
Mensajes: 235
Antigüedad: 21 años, 1 mes
Puntos: 0
Sí, si eso lo entiendo, lo que pasa es que esto ya lo había probado llamando a una función que no hiciese nada, pero igualmente me ralentiza el servidor, no entiendo que puede estar pasando porque supuestamente este código se ejecuta en el cliente.

__________________
Administrador de :
givemefun.net
givemefun.org

Última edición por parentesys; 26/05/2004 a las 05:21
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:27.